An overview of Spravato nasal spray treatment

Ketamine, which has long been used to treat depression, is the source of Spravato nasal spray. The FDA has authorized the use of esketamine, a more potent kind of ketamine, as a nasal spray for those with treatment resistant depression delaware.

Esketamine must be delivered under medical supervision since, like ketamine, it might affect perception in the two hours following therapy. Nasal spray  with spravato treatment is offered as an outpatient treatment. Patients will normally administer three nasal spray dosages under physician supervision, spaced five minutes apart. Till any probable side effects pass, they will remain in the clinic under the doctor’s care.

Esketamine must be used alongside an established antidepressant. Eketamine is intended to provide instant relief from depression symptoms while awaiting the other medication to take effect.

Candidates for Spravato nasal spray

Esketamine is now approved for the treatment of depression in patients who have not responded to previous forms of therapy. That includes those who have taken two or more antidepressants (for a minimum of six weeks each) and have not experienced any improvement.

The mechanism of action of Spravato in the treatment of depression

Spravato has a different antidepressant impact than other medicines. Traditional antidepressants raise the levels of natural neurochemicals including serotonin, norepinephrine, and dopamine. These substances serve as messengers. It is thought that having more of these neurotransmitters facilitates improved brain cell communication, which might elevate mood.

Esketamine increases glutamate levels, the brain’s most prevalent chemical messenger, in a manner comparable to other antidepressants. This may concurrently have a greater effect on more brain cells.

Quick relief from depression

Antidepressants may take time to work. It may take many weeks before a significant change in how depressed people feel is noticeable. Esketamine affects brain cells right away and can relieve depressive symptoms within hours.

Effective for treatment-resistant depression

Numerous standard antidepressant classes are ineffective for up to 33% of depressed patients. In clinical studies, esketamine helped majority of these people with their depressive symptoms.
